What is the average speed of a rifle?

In modern weaponry (20th century and on), typical velocity for a rifle round fired from a common (i.e. not specialized) weapon ranges roughly between 900fps at the low end to approximately 4,400fps at the high end. Variables to tak into account are the amount of powder, the shape and weight of the bullet, and whether a sabot is used in the cartridge.

What is a Stevens model 67 shotgun worth?

The Stevens Model 67 Pump Shotgun was available in 12, 20 & 410 ga. and discontinued from production in 1989. Originals are blued with a walnut stock & built on a steel receiver, 3" chambers and 5 shot tube magazine. Barrel lengths and choke systems varied considerably. Currrent worth per the 2008 Encyclopedia of Firearms of Gun Digest publications is as follows: (of course the grades are based on NRA standards. If unfamiliar check out the NRA grading system..) Excellent = $250, VG = $175, Good = $150, Fair = $100, Poor = $75 This assumes all operational parts are present and it's in safe working order. What is a Hartford Firearms double barrel 12 gauge shotgun with dual hammers worth?

Between $50 and $250 depending on manufacture date, style and condition. They were made between 1880 and 1930. "Higher end" models included a checkered walnut stock and laminated steel barrels. They were overall an economy grade shotgun, originally made by Crescent Firearms then sold to many other companies and stores who stamped they're particular name on the gun. Hope this helps

What is a Mossberg 500 Cylinder bore barrel?

"Cylinder bore" means the bore diameter at the muzzle is the same size as the bore at the front of the cylinder where the shell is when it's fired. Shotguns use "choke" settings to restrict the size of the mass of lead pellets coming out of the muzzle to tighten the mass down onto a further target....a cylinder bore gun has zero choke restriction so the mass of lead pellets stays wide and spread out. Cylinder bore guns are meant strictly for close in targets for that reason.
